Into Kildare promoting and 'selling County Kildare in America'

Into Kildare, the County Kildare tourism board, will join forces with the Dublin Convention Bureau which will see the leading Irish tourism body head up a dedicated sales mission for County Kildare in the United States of America. Following extensive research and through existing and established networks, Into Kildare has facilitated and secured one to one, prescheduled appointments, providing a valuable opportunity for Into Kildare Members to meet and do business with the most prominent buyers within the Meeting, Incentive, Conference, and Events business in the states (MICE Business). The United States remains an extremely important market for MICE business in the island of Ireland.  According to Tourism Ireland in 2019, Ireland welcomed 1.7 million American visitors whose visits delivered €1.6 billion to the Irish economy.

This exciting and inaugural sales mission will be held in the Fitzpatrick Manhattan Hotel, New York and commences on the 30th of August and runs over a number of days. The mission will give some of the county’s leading and most prominent tourism, hospitality, and visitor attractions the chance to sell and promote their offerings to this key market. Apart from private meetings with buyers, Áine Mangan, CEO of Into Kildare, together with her team has arranged presentations to Tourism Ireland, The Consulate General of Ireland, and CIÉ, America.

Into Kildare members who will be part of this mission include Newbridge Silverware, Kilkea Castle, Barberstown Castle, Killashee Hotel, Club at Goffs, and Kildare Village, all of which are collaborating and working together to showcase the very best of County Kildare.  The sales mission is part of an overall strategy created and implemented by Into Kildare to promote County Kildare its many offerings, products and services to a global audience. The U.S sales mission is the third international overseas trade event that has been facilitated by Into Kildare and has been warmly welcomed by Into Kildare members and visitor attractions in the county.

Áine Mangan said, “Through extensive and regular interactions with our members, the U.S was identified as being a major target market. We used our vast network and contacts in North America to find and secure meetings with the best and most relevant meeting and incentive buyers in the states.
